Weather of Arabia - Most of the Arab Islamic countries investigated the crescent of the month of Shawwal today, Thursday, to find out the date of Eid Al-Fitr, while astronomical calculations indicated that Eid Al-Fitr comes on Friday, corresponding to April 21, but the announcement of the beginning of the month of Shawwal is linked to the legal vision of the crescent in many Arab and Islamic countries .

 

And after the legal committees investigated the crescent of Shawwal this evening, most Arab countries announced that tomorrow, Friday, the first day of the month of Shawwal and Eid al-Fitr, while other countries announced that the sighting of the crescent was not proven.

 

Countries declared Saturday the first day of Eid al-Fitr after the crescent of Shawwal could not be seen, namely:

  • Australia (Astronomical calculations were adopted because it was not possible to see the crescent on Thursday evening)
  • Brunei Sultanate
  • Japan
  • Singapore
  • Indonesia
  • The Philippines
  • Malaysia
  • South Korea
  • New Zealand
  • Sultanate of Oman
  • Libya
  • Iran

 

Countries declared Eid Al-Fitr on Friday , namely:

  • Saudi Arabia
  • The UAE
  • Qatar
  • the two seas
  • Kuwait
  • Yemen
  • Palestine
  • Sudan
  • Iraq
  • Egypt
  • Lebanon
  • Tunisia
  • Türkiye
  • France
